Batch Mail Overview AH30 Batch Mail or Total Mail is selected via the [TOTAL MAIL] key. Batch mail is mail that is all stamped with the same postage value. The AH30, once set for [TOTAL MAIL], will set the postage value on the meter and allow the operator to keep feeding envelopes or tapes through the meter/base without resetting the postage value each time. The AH30 will automatically keep track of the number of pieces stamped and the amount of postage used.

Time Saving Features Repeat Services AH30 This feature allows the AH30 to retain all special service fees and amounts from one transaction to the next. The special services can only be transferred to another transaction when the carrier has remained the same. In addition, when you select a class that does not support the retained special service, the service and its corresponding fee must be removed from the current transaction.
Time Saving Features Repeat Zip/Zone AH30 This feature allows the AH30 to retain the zip code, zone or country name from one transaction to the next. The zip code, zone or country name can only be transferred to another transaction when the carrier has remained the same. When the new transaction is the same carrier and class, the zip code and zone are retained for the next transaction. When a new carrier is selected, the AH30 will use the zip code to determine the approximate zone.
Time Saving Features Rate Path Memory AH30 This feature allows the AH30 to retain the path used when selecting a rate. For example: if the operator uses the [Std(A)] key to access [Sngl] rates, a subsequent [Std(A)] key press will directly access [Sngl] rates without the intermediate menu prompt. Accounting Overview AH30 The AH30 has an optional accounting package that allows the operator to charge back the rate value, number of pieces, carrier, fees, and total charges to an account. The maximum number of accounts is 250. Account names can be up to 16 alphanumeric characters. Access, clearing and editing of accounts can be password controlled. Accounting information can also be transmitted to a PC for database use.

Accounting Setting Up An Account continued Account Prompting AH30 Next, [Account Prompting] should be turned [On] or [Off]. If [Account Prompting] is turned [On], the operator will be prompted as he/she processes each item for an account number. If [Account Prompting] is turned [Off], the operator will not be prompted as he/she processes each item for an account number. This means if the operator does not remember to select an account, the last previously used account will still be the valid selection.

Weighing Methods Weigh Method AH30 The AH30 will weigh either in the traditional (conventional) method or it has an optional differential weighing feature. Conventional Weighing involves placing an item on the AH30’s scale platform, getting a weight, and processing the item. Differential Weighing involves placing a number of items on the AH30’s scale platform all at once. As you remove an individual item, the weight of that item appears on the display. You then process that item.

Security Overview AH30 The AH30 has the ability to be configured so that a password is required to access or change accounting information and system configuration. The AH30 can be configured for one Master Password which allows access to all password protected features. This is normally a supervisor-type password. It can also be configured for a maximum of ten secondary passwords which allows access to a selected list of features.

Miscellaneous Features AH30 Calibration The [Calibration] feature is used by the service technician to calibrate the AH30 when necessary. It is password protected. HB44 Compliance The [HB44 Compliance] feature when turned on makes the AH30 NTEP Handbook 44 compliant. When the AH30 is HB44 compliant the following features are disabled: differential weighing, metric units, the count feature, and system assigned markup. It should only be performed by a service technician. It is password protected.
